BRITTNEY NICHOLE DANIELS is the girl that your daddy warned you about. She is the one that you look out of the window for when you hear that bump in the night. Brittney was born into a loving and caring world and raised by her father, JAMES DANIELS, until a tragedy took him from her.Adopted by her uncle, JOHN DANIELS, Brittney is placed in a world where the unimaginable happens. Her trust for the world is lost and her sanity is challenged. It isn’t until she meets a young guy, MICHAEL PATTERSON, who protected her from the High School bullies where she finds trust and her infatuation for Michael, grows.Years later and by a chance meeting, Brittney is reunited with Michael. After sharing a night of passion, Brittney finally receives what she had always wanted or so she thought. Her love grew deeper for the boy who was now a man, but he never returned the love. She is looked at as just a sexual object in his eyes. Discouraged and outraged, she is set on a whirlwind of destruction to anyone that gets in her way as she tries her best to get him by any means.In book 2 of the 4 book series entitled Evolution’s of Brittney, Tawayne goes in depth of Brittney and how her love for Michael Patterson from book 1, Hard Times An Erotic Thriller, became. He goes further and takes your thoughts to the realm of unreal, the unknowing and has a way of terrorizing your thoughts and leaving you with these questions. Was it all really worth it? When a woman has been scorned and she's confused, filled with hate; revenge in her soul, but continues to love with her heart, what do you do? This is Brittney...
Let me start by saying that if you haven't read Hard Times an Erotic Thriller then you need to read that book first before starting Brittney. Brittney takes us back and shows us how, when, and why Brittney turns out the way she did. We also get to see what happened in Hard Times an Erotic Thriller from her point of view as well. Brittney was always an interesting character, but after reading this installment of the series I like her even more. Tawayne takes us back to before she was even born. There was hardly a dull moment from the murders to Brittney's addiction to sex. The only parts of the story I didn't enjoy were the scenes with the knife and the Devil, that was just a little too weird for me and threw me off. Overall I really liked the story and will be looking forward to the next installment of the series.
